NVIDIA Quadro P4000 vs NVIDIA Tesla C870

We compared two Professional market GPUs: 8GB VRAM Quadro P4000 and 1536MB VRAM Tesla C870 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A Quadro P4000 's Advantages
Released 9 years and 9 months late
Boost Clock1480MHz
More VRAM (8GB vs 1GB)
Larger VRAM bandwidth (243.3GB/s vs 76.80GB/s)
1664 additional rendering cores
Lower TDP (105W vs 171W)
